History, Affiliations & Rankings
Established in the year 2000, Galway Business School is one of the top third-level colleges in Ireland. The institute has learner protection for enrolled students on QQI validated courses in accordance with the Qualifications and Quality Assurance (Education and Training) Act 2012. The private business school was set up by the Galway Cultural Institute (GCI), which offers English language courses and provides learner protection for its learners. In 2006, GBS was made a recognised FETAC course provider and in 2014, its Business degree programme got accredited by QQI. The institute has also been granted the Erasmus Charter for Higher Education 2021-227 quality certificate.
Infrastructure, Campus & Courses
Galway Business School, located in Salthill, boasts a remarkable location right above the Galway Bay and Atlantic Ocean. It has a spacious campus with world-class and technologically advanced facilities inlcudng free Wi-Fi, modern classrooms with interactive whiteboard technology, quiet study spaces, a stocked library, accommodation, a cafe, parking space, printing services, computers and so on. GBS has a proven track record of impressive student progression, built towards a diploma, undergraduate or postgraduate degree. The institute also offers springboard courses, short certificate courses and pathway programmes. Student Diversity & Visiting Companies
The streets of Galway see a number of different nationalities and the Galway Business School itself welcomes international students from more than 20 countries who come from all education, ethnic and social backgrounds. The institute also fosters an entrepreneurial spirit among students through company visits and talks by industry experts. Students undertake company visits to leading companies like EA Games, SAP, Galway Greyhound Track, Jameson, Connacht Rugby,and Google. Many of GBS graduates find positions in these companies upon graduation. COVID-19 Response
In order to protect the Galway community from Covid-19 and combat the spread of the virus, the Galway Business School has taken measures in accordance with public health guidelines issued by the government of Ireland. It is currently in the recovery phase.
Vaccinations against Covid-19 in Ireland began on December 29, 2020. International students in Ireland may register for the same.
All international students arriving from high-risk countries should undergo a mandatory 14-day quarantine.
Courses are being taught in a blended mode, which is a combination of online classes and face-to-face learning.
Third level students who are currently studying from their home countries can apply for the Third Level Graduate Scheme once they have successfully completed their course.
